Assignment of Additional Work. Any Driver or Attendant that is not meeting the minimum FTE hours as required for the position will be assigned additional work that may include field trips, work experience, shuttles, community based trips, mid- days or other run assignments as needed to transport students. Should the additional work assignment not be able to be filled by a driver and attendant not meeting the minimum FTE, drivers within the geographical area will be assigned beginning with the senior available driver.

Assignment of Additional Work. ‌ Relief assignments and extra hours of work shall be offered to permanent part-time and laid off employees within an attendance area provided the hours do not conflict with an employee’s permanent schedule. The assignment shall be offered, by seniority, to employees who express interest in writing to the immediate supervisor in accepting additional hours and who possess the required qualifications and ability.

The BOCES shall canvass adult education employees to determine their interest in performing additional work at least two weeks prior to the development of an adult education division seniority list each July 1, October 1, January 1 and April 1. The additional work shall be assigned to the most senior adult education employee who notifies the BOCES of his/her interest in the assignment by or before the date specified by the BOCES provided the employee is certified and qualified to perform the work and the individual is at or below .70 FTE (i.e., 21 hours per week in adult education). Additional hours are contingent upon sufficient enrollment. The provisions of this section shall not be applicable when a funding source notifies the BOCES it is requesting that an instructor other than the most senior eligible Adult Ed employee, as defined above, be assigned. Such request shall be in writing and BOCES shall provide a copy to the Faculty Association. If the funding source is not willing to place its request in writing, BOCES shall meet and confer with the Faculty Association regarding the matter. Nothing herein shall preclude the BOCES from assigning another instructor in such instances.
Assignment of Additional Work. Notwithstanding Article X, Section N of the Agreement, tenured secondary teachers of Nursing or Cosmetology shall have the right of first refusal for adult education Nursing or Cosmetology work at the hourly rate specified in Article X, Section K of the Agreement provided the employee is certified/licensed and qualified to perform the work. Nursing clinical assignments shall be at the discretion of the BOCES.

Assignment of Additional Work. All extra work shall be offered based on job classification seniority with a cap of forty (40) hours per week. If the senior driver/aide has already taken extra work assignment(s) for that week and another one would extend him/her over forty (40) hours for that work then the next senior driver/aide will be given the next assignment. If all the bargaining unit volunteers are already scheduled for over forty (40) hours for that week it will be given to the most senior bidder. If there are insufficient bargaining unit volunteers the District will first offer the extra work to substitutes but then will have the right to mandate employees work additional hours beyond the regular schedule, if circumstances require. When the additional work needed does not require all of the Drivers, Mechanics, and/or Aides, the District will go by job classification seniority starting with the least senior who does not have forty (40) hours scheduled for that week in assigning the additional work.
